Output 3efa9e5c621dd6d4d2f23f5e01fa6b1429aabebc80ea3a0cdb3f2db656d89819:1

value
3134285
script pubkey
OP_0 OP_PUSHBYTES_20 1e68eb47cd1c949023002091a9de84e2635731d1
address
ltc1qre5wk37drj2fqgcqyzg6nh5yuf34wvw3fmj48t
transaction
3efa9e5c621dd6d4d2f23f5e01fa6b1429aabebc80ea3a0cdb3f2db656d89819
spent
true